What does a Remote Product Manager Intern do?

A Remote Product Manager Intern assists product managers in developing, launching, and improving products while working from a remote location. Their tasks may include market research, analyzing user feedback, coordinating with cross-functional teams, and helping to define product requirements. Interns gain hands-on experience in the product development lifecycle and learn how to prioritize features based on user needs and business goals. This role is ideal for those interested in technology, business strategy, and teamwork, and provides valuable exposure to the field of product management.

How do Remote Product Manager Interns typically collaborate with cross-functional teams while working virtually?

As a Remote Product Manager Intern, you'll regularly coordinate with engineering, design, and marketing teams using digital collaboration tools like Slack, Zoom, and project management platforms. You can expect to participate in virtual stand-ups, sprint planning, and brainstorming sessions to align on product goals and timelines. Staying proactive in communication and documenting your work are key to ensuring the team remains on track despite physical distance. Building relationships and seeking feedback through regular check-ins help foster a strong sense of teamwork and shared purpose.

What is the difference between Remote Product Manager Intern vs Remote Product Owner?

AspectRemote Product Manager InternRemote Product Owner
Required CredentialsTypically pursuing or recently completed a degree in business, marketing, or related fieldsExperience in product management, certifications like CSPO or PSPO often preferred
Work EnvironmentInternship, often part-time or project-based, with mentorshipFull-time or part-time role within Agile teams, responsible for product backlog
Employer & Industry UsageStartups, tech companies, and agencies; entry-level positionTech, SaaS, and e-commerce companies; strategic role in product development

The main difference is that a Remote Product Manager Intern is an entry-level position focused on learning and supporting product teams, while a Remote Product Owner is a more experienced role responsible for defining product vision and managing the product backlog. Interns typically gain exposure and mentorship, whereas Product Owners lead product strategy and decision-making.

About the role
Pendulum Intelligence is building the next-generation analytics infrastructure for data-driven teams. As a Product Manager Intern, you'll work at the core of our product - partnering with leadership to shape what we build and why, defining requirements for our analytics platform, and shipping features that drive real value for analysts and business leaders working with complex social media datasets. This is a high-ownership role for someone early in their PM career who wants to learn fast in a startup environment.
What you'll do
  • Work closely with product leadership to drive new features from strategic vision through to shipped products - balancing user needs, business goals, and technical constraints
  • Lead discovery: customer interviews, market research, and synthesis of usage data to identify the highest-impact opportunities
  • Define clear, well-scoped requirements for complex platform capabilities - dashboards, query builders, alerting workflows, report scheduling, and data visualization surfaces
  • Evaluate LLM-powered features alongside engineering and research teams, contributing to quality benchmarks and product decisions
  • Partner with Design and Engineering leads in agile sprints, driving alignment and unblocking decisions quickly
  • Champion intuitive, simplified experiences that work under heavy information density
  • Run product reviews and roadmap planning sessions; share customer insights company-wide
  • Work with GTM to contribute to pricing, packaging, and go-to-market strategies
  • Contribute to broader product strategy across Pendulum's suite of customer-facing products

What you've done/Requirements
  • Experience: At least one prior PM internship or product adjacent role. 2+ years of engineering experience in a top tech company.
  • Education: Currently pursuing a degree in business, CS, or a related field. Need a strong academic record.
  • Execution: Proven ability to move fast and deliver - breaking down ambiguity into clear priorities, writing sharp requirements, and keeping cross-functional teams aligned and unblocked.
